Favorite languages, tools & frameworks
We work primarily with PHP, Perl, and Python. Often in a LAMP style environment. There are a number of tools that help us extend these languages for various purposes. You can learn more about how we use SilverStripe, Omniture Publish & SiteSearch, and Plone in our Platforms section.
SilverStripe
- MVC based website framework
- Free and open source
- Ideal for sites with complex data relationships
Omniture Publish, SiteSearch, and SiteCatalyst
- Industrial strength tools
- Managing, searching, and measuring your website and its performance
- Over 10 years of Publish and SiteSearch experience
- Used by clients like Verizon Wireless, Disney, and Sotheby’s
Plone
- Scaleable, powerful, collaborative website management framework
- Prized heavily in academia, the sciences, and the non-profiĀt sector
- Rich feature set, multi-user collaboration, and workflow capabilities
MediaWiki
- Used by Wikipedia.org
- We helped build Wired’s howto wiki
Magento
- Full-featured, modern, web 2.0 ecommerce framework.
jQuery
- Popular, lightweight javascript library
- Great for effects, manipulation, and UI functionality
- Used by Google, Dell, NBC, CBS, to name just a few
WordPress
- Becoming one of most popular blogging tools in the world
- Easy to use
- Advanced blogging features
CodeIgniter
- Streamlined MVC development framework
- Similar to Ruby on Rails
- Great for creating rich web applications rapidly in PHP
